基于PXI的六分力硬件测试系统设计与实现

摘    要:为满足大吨位固体火箭发动机地面试验对测试的需求,对固体火箭发动机性能参数以及测试原理进行了深入的研究,组建基于PXI总线的发动机推力矢量、发动机燃烧室压力、发动机壳体变形量的综合测试系统;并搭建系统的硬件平台及软件平台;试验结果表明,该系统能够反映固体火箭发动机地面试验的健康状态,采集的特征参量满足技术指标,具有高可靠性和易操作性等特点,能成功用于固体火箭发动机地面试验中的各种测试需要。
